In 1846, Isaac Pruitt entered the world in Greene, Illinois, born to Isaac Pruitt And Ann Ruyle Gilpin. In 1880, Isaac Pruitt resided in Saint Joseph, Buchanan, Missouri, USA. Isaac Pruitt married Catherine Willey, Minnie A Goodhart, and had children including Franklin Henry Pruitt, Fredrick W Pruitt, Ira Elvin Pruett, Mary Pruitt, Perry Walter Pruitt, Reva R Pruitt. Isaac Pruitt passed away in 1935 in Ashland Cemetery, Saint Joseph, Buchanan, Missouri.
